The Ishibashis enjoy a casual party, just a day before the Pearl Harbor attack. Page 83 of the Ishibashi family photo album. The collection documents the personal life and business records of the Ishibashi family; one of the pioneer Japanese American farming families on the Rancho Palos Verdes Peninsula in Los Angeles, California from about 1910 until 2012.
